Phoenix, AZ vs Williamsport, PA
Cost of Living Comparison
Williamsport, PA is more affordable by 11.0 index points
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Category | Phoenix, AZ | Williamsport, PA |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 103.3 | 92.3 | +11.0 |
| Housing | 121.2 | 64.4 | +56.8 |
| Goods | 95.0 | 100.7 | -5.7 |
| Utilities | 93.3 | 107.5 | -14.1 |
| Other Services | 104.0 | 97.7 | +6.3 |
Income & Housing Comparison
| Metric | Phoenix, AZ | Williamsport, PA |
|---|---|---|
| Median Household Income | $79,935 | $63,437 |
| Median Home Value | $360,600 | $182,500 |
| Median Monthly Rent | $1,432 | $886 |
| Per Capita Income | $40,787 | $32,968 |
